Transaction 0523990cfb9f558e2b50ec282e1704de624b067e361c988934053af2fd1344de
1 Input
2 Outputs
- 0523990cfb9f558e2b50ec282e1704de624b067e361c988934053af2fd1344de:0
- 0523990cfb9f558e2b50ec282e1704de624b067e361c988934053af2fd1344de:1
value 13540769
address 18pVcFJxKCVG4boXRChKV2tFL7QFeepGoo
value 36023608
address 1ERqjWSLxbhgdH1wCof28L9s9AkY84p436